#1 the Police won't call you, they might knock on your door..I had a friend ask me to check on a Pistol his son in-law had pick up at a gun show. I asked him why and he told me that his son in law had purchased it in the parking lot outside the show..When he told me the price, I told him it maybe stolen..I suggested running it thought GCIC, and told him if their was a hit I would have to keep it..As it turns out it was stolen..8 months later I had the GBI and SO knock on my door, and question me as to where I had come upon the weapon? I told them and they left. I called my friend and told him to expect a visit..He told them the truth and that was the end of the story..Burden of proof is with, law enforcement..
